5 Data table
5.1 Overview
There's quite an extensive set of parameters available in the RVT.
The individual parameters have been put together in groups to ease manipulation and
transfers between the different layers of the application.
The parameters won't be individually accessible to the application. Only groups of
parameters will be exchanged between the application and the lower layers.
This will allow the lower layer to be quite independent from the parameters contained
within the group.
The parameter groups will be split in two types:
-
Groups that are needed by the lower layers. They will have known and fixed group
IDs in all different applications.
-
Groups which are specific to an application. Their IDs will be known by the
applicative layer. The lower-layers won't know the internals of these parameter
groups.
5.2 Parameter Types
There are three basic types of parameter groups:
-
Configuration parameters are defining the behaviour of the system.
-
Measurement parameters are generated as data.
-
Info parameters are kind of internal information.

The access type is given from the perspective of the local or distant user interface.
The "Configuration – Universal" parameters are considered as system parameters. As
such, they are only modifiable by users that have at least "Administrator" rights.
